Aron and Associates filed a lawsuit on me for the fraudelent account falsified into Identity theft by Gerald E Moore. Action Financial was sold this account and they said the payment date was August 7, 2003. The date they filed was August 17, 2006. They did not stop court action when told it was past the statute of limitations for AZ but instead filed it as breech of contract.

I requested information and the original contract since I knew the debt was not mine. I also knew if they added any old accounts of mine to it the dates would definitely be past the statute of limitations since I have not had any credit cards since 2002-2005.

They refused to disclose any account information and so did Action Financial. I have filed for them being in default for refusal to follow the rules of disclosure and suing on a debt past the statute of limitations.

I am not a lawyer and I have three more companies trying identity theft with me and I need help.
